Understanding the Canada Federal Court Appeal Process for Kenyan Applicants

For Kenyan citizens seeking to immigrate to Canada through skilled worker programs, an adverse decision can feel like a dead end. However, the Federal Court of Canada offers a pathway for judicial review of immigration decisions. This process is distinct from a standard appeal; it's a review of whether the immigration officer made a legal error or acted unfairly in their decision-making. Key grounds often include procedural fairness violations, errors of law, or decisions that were unreasonable based on the evidence presented. For applicants in Kenya, gathering all relevant documentation and understanding the strict timelines is paramount. This often involves detailed analysis of the original application, refusal letter, and any supporting evidence.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the main grounds for appealing a Canadian skilled worker refusal in Federal Court?
Common grounds include errors of law, procedural unfairness (like not being given a chance to respond to negative information), or decisions that were unreasonable given the facts. It's about reviewing the legality and fairness of the original decision, not simply re-evaluating eligibility.
How long does a Federal Court appeal process typically take?
The timeline can be lengthy and unpredictable, often ranging from several months to over a year. Factors include court backlogs, the complexity of the case, and whether the government decides to settle or if the case goes to a full hearing.
